i bought this accurate uvb meter. It's cloudy out today, meter registers 13.00 micro watts per sq cm. But under the 1 month old featherbrite lamp almost touching the bulb, it measures 0.00! I have an avian sun lamp that arrived yesterday and when we open it I'll check its output. The featherbrite guy did say their lamps have very little uvb, which means no vitamin d production.

i'll let you know about the Avian Sun lamp this weekend. And I need to research about what level is considered beneficial for birds.
The amount is determined by the body. It absorbs what it wants and then shuts down until it requires again. It is a surprisingly short amount of "time" in the sun.

From everything I've read over the years (as well as some doctors advice concerning my own vitamin D) that after as little as 10 minutes to about 45 minutes the body stops absorbing UV. There are other factors such as how much sunshine one gets on a regular basis. For example I work outside. My body basically stopped absorbing it because of over exposure.

If your birds get 30 minutes in the sun a couple times a week they're absorbing everything they need. JMO.
